Diabetes continues to be a top health concern for Indigenous people in Canada and many are deciding to pair contemporary medical treatments with traditional healing methods.

Diabetes Canada hopes to underline this duel approach to healing during its 15th annual Indigenous Gathering on Diabetes.

Genetically, Indigenous people are at a much higher risk to develop diabetes during their lifetime, and environmental factors such as poverty and food accessibility amplifies the risk, said Brie Hnetka, Saskatchewan’s regional director for Diabetes Canada.
